返回
**iMove:揭开流程可视化工具的神秘面纱**
前端
2024-01-21 10:33:50
登上 Github 趋势榜,流程可视化工具 iMove 原理揭秘!
1. iMove 的功能和优势
iMove 是一款流程可视化工具,它能够帮助开发者以一种简单直观的方式设计、管理和自动化工作流。iMove 提供了丰富的功能和特性,包括:
- 流程可视化: iMove 可以将复杂的流程可视化为直观易懂的图形界面,帮助开发者快速理解和管理工作流。
- 自动化工作流: iMove 可以帮助开发者自动化重复性任务,从而提高生产力和效率。
- 集成多种工具: iMove 可以集成多种开发工具和平台,如 Git、Jenkins 和 Docker,帮助开发者轻松地构建和管理 CI/CD 管道。
- 团队协作: iMove 支持团队协作,允许多个开发者同时编辑和管理工作流。
2. iMove 的原理和实现
iMove 的原理基于事件驱动架构,它使用事件来触发和执行工作流中的任务。当某个事件发生时,iMove 会触发相应的任务,并按照指定的顺序执行这些任务。iMove 的实现基于微服务架构,它将工作流分解成多个独立的微服务,每个微服务负责执行特定的任务。这种架构可以提高 iMove 的扩展性和灵活性。
3. iMove 的应用场景
iMove 可以应用于各种场景,包括:
- 软件开发: iMove 可以帮助开发者自动化软件开发流程,如构建、测试和部署。
- 运维: iMove 可以帮助运维人员自动化运维任务,如监控、故障处理和日志分析。
- 数据分析: iMove 可以帮助数据分析师自动化数据分析流程,如数据收集、清洗和建模。
- 其他: iMove 还可以应用于其他场景,如项目管理、营销和销售。
4. iMove 的未来发展
iMove 项目目前仍在快速发展中,未来的版本将会提供更多的新功能和特性,包括:
- 更强大的流程可视化功能: iMove 将提供更强大的流程可视化功能,帮助开发者更加清晰地理解和管理工作流。
- 更丰富的集成功能: iMove 将集成更多的开发工具和平台,帮助开发者更加轻松地构建和管理 CI/CD 管道。
- 更完善的团队协作功能: iMove 将提供更完善的团队协作功能,允许多个开发者更加高效地协同工作。
5. 结语
iMove 是一款创新型流程可视化工具,它能够帮助开发者以一种简单直观的方式设计、管理和自动化工作流。iMove 提供了丰富的功能和特性,可以帮助开发者提高生产力和效率。iMove 适用于各种场景,如软件开发、运维和数据分析。iMove 项目目前仍在快速发展中,未来的版本将会提供更多的新功能和特性,值得期待。